  19. I submitted a puzzle cache recently, and it got approved while the email wasn't working (watchlist/owner notifications weren't being sent out). Someone else saw it anyway, and bookmarked it. Then today, when the email started working again, he got this in the mail: ------------------------------------------------ This is an automated message from Geocaching You are receiving this email because you have bookmarked this listing. Visit theweb site to change your bookmark list settings. Location: Minnesota, United States Surfer Joe posted a reviewer note for Picture Sudoku 5 (Not Published) (UnknownCache) at 7/11/2007 Log Date: 7/11/2007 CACHE COORDINATES N 44� 51.496 W 093� 21.061 FINAL (Final Location) - N 44� ??.??? W 093� ??.??? ----------------------------------------------- Except that it posted the actual final coords, instead of the question marks! Fortunately he had already solved and found the puzzle. But if anyone else saw it and bookmarked it or put it on their watch list, were the final coords revealed to them too? Not good! I hope this gets fixed, but just to be on the safe side, I will not submit any puzzle caches (or multis, I suppose) while the email isn't working.
